[0001] This application relates to the field of dust collector technology, specifically to a metal filter bag intelligent pulse dust collector. Background Technology

[0002] The metal filter bag intelligent pulse dust collector is a high-efficiency and intelligent dust removal device with wide applications in the industrial field. For example, in the process of steel smelting, the flue gas from equipment such as blast furnaces, converters, and electric furnaces contains a large amount of metal oxides and dust. This dust collector can effectively purify the flue gas, reduce environmental pollution, and recover valuable dust resources.

[0003] Dust-laden gas enters the housing under the suction of the fan. The gas then passes through the filter bags, which separate the dust from the gas. The separated dust adheres to the outer surface of the filter bags. When it is necessary to separate the dust from the filter bags, the pulse valve is activated, and the air tank pressurizes the gas and blows it into the inside of the filter bags. At this time, the dust adhering to the outer wall of the filter bags will be separated.

[0004] When the dust-laden gas contains a high amount of moisture, the dust adhering to the surface of the filter bag will clump together due to the moisture. When the filter bag is cleaned by pulsed gas, the clumps of dust are likely to accumulate at the dust outlet of the housing, causing blockage. Utility Model Content

[0005] The purpose of this application is to provide a metal filter bag intelligent pulse dust collector to solve the problem mentioned in the background art that the agglomerated dust easily accumulates at the dust discharge port of the housing, causing blockage.

[0006] To achieve the above objectives, this application provides the following technical solution: This utility model provides a metal filter bag intelligent pulse dust collector, comprising: a dust collector body, a drive assembly, and a vibration and crushing assembly. The dust collector body consists of a housing, a dust discharge port located at the bottom of the housing, filter bags fixed inside the housing cavity, and a pulse cleaning assembly located on the outer wall of the housing. The drive assembly is located inside the dust discharge port, and the vibration and crushing assembly is located on the drive assembly. The vibration and crushing assembly includes a fixed base located on the drive assembly, a rectangular tube welded to the perimeter of the outer wall of the fixed base, an L-shaped block slidably connected inside the rectangular tube, a positioning plate welded to the outer wall of the rectangular tube, a second shaft welded to the outer wall of the L-shaped block, the second shaft slidably located inside the positioning plate, a spring sleeved on the second shaft, a crushing rod welded to the rectangular tube and the L-shaped block, and a protrusion welded to the inner wall of the housing.

[0007] By adopting the above technical solution, dust can be quickly broken up and separated by vibration, which can cause the dust to fall into the crushing area.

[0008] Preferably, the vibratory crushing assembly further includes rollers fixed on the L-shaped block.

[0009] By adopting the above technical solution, the roller can provide a smoother displacement of the L-shaped block after contacting the protrusion.

[0010] Preferably, the drive assembly includes a drive motor fixed to the outer wall of the dust discharge port, a connecting shaft fixed to the output end of the drive motor, and a first pulley disposed on the connecting shaft of the drive motor.

[0011] By adopting the above technical solution, the drive motor can drive the No. 1 pulley to achieve stable rotation through the connecting shaft.

[0012] Preferably, the drive assembly further includes a fixing block welded to the inner wall of the dust discharge port, the fixing block having a bearing inside, and a first shaft disposed within the bearing of the fixing block.

[0013] By adopting the above technical solution, shaft number one can achieve stable rotation inside the bearing of the fixed block.

[0014] Preferably, a fixing seat is fixedly provided at the top end of the first shaft.

[0015] By adopting the above technical solution, the fixed seat can be connected to the first shaft, thereby enabling the fixed seat to rotate synchronously during the rotation of the first shaft.

[0016] Preferably, the drive assembly further includes a second pulley disposed at the bottom end of the first shaft, and a wide belt sleeved on the second pulley and the first pulley.

[0017] By adopting the above technical solution, the wide belt can drive the No. 2 pulley to rotate synchronously with the No. 1 pulley.

[0018] In summary, this application has the following beneficial effects: by providing a driving component and a vibrating shredding component, the driving component can drive the vibrating shredding component to rotate continuously. During the rotation of the vibrating shredding component, it can shred and separate the clumps of dust falling from above, so that the shredded dust can be easily discharged from the dust outlet of the housing. Moreover, when the dust on the surface of the filter bag is cleaned, dust is easily generated and splashed on the inner wall of the housing. At this time, the vibration generated by the rotation of the vibrating shredding component can cause the housing to shake, thereby vibrating and discharging the dust. Attached Figure Description

[0033] The implementation principle of the intelligent pulse dust collector for metal filter bags in this application is as follows:

[0034] First, the dust-laden gas is conveyed through the air inlet of the housing 1. At this time, the dust-laden gas will pass through the filter bag 3 to separate the dust from the gas. The separated gas is discharged through the air outlet of the housing 1. When the filter bag 3 needs to be cleaned regularly, the pulse cleaning component 4 is activated. When the pulse cleaning component 4 is working, it can open the pulse valve. At this time, the pulse valve will provide the gas in the air tank to be sprayed out at high pressure through the nozzle. At this time, the high-pressure gas will blow the inside of the filter bag 3, and the dust attached to the outer wall of the filter bag 3 will be separated. Then, the drive component 5 drives the vibration and crushing component 6 to operate, so that the dust separated from the filter bag 3 can be quickly discharged from the dust outlet 2.

[0035] Secondly, starting the drive motor 501 will drive the first pulley 502 on the output end to rotate. During the rotation of the first pulley 502, since the first pulley 502 is connected to the second pulley 505 through the wide belt 506, the second pulley 505 will be driven to rotate synchronously. The second pulley 505 is connected to the first shaft 504. At this time, the first shaft 504 can stably drive the vibrating and crushing component 6 to rotate inside the bearing of the fixed block 503.

[0036] Finally, during the rotation of the first shaft 504, the fixed seat 601 on the first shaft 504 can be driven to rotate synchronously. Because the rectangular tube 602 is welded to the outer wall of the fixed seat 601, the L-shaped block 603 inside the rectangular tube 602 can slide within the positioning plate 604 via the second shaft 605. At this time, the spring 606 can push the roller 607 on the L-shaped block 603 to adhere to the inner wall of the box 1. At this time, the agitator 608 is welded to the rectangular tube 602 and the L-shaped block 603, thereby agitating the clumps of dust. When the roller 607 rotates to the position of the protrusion 609, the protrusion 609 will squeeze the L-shaped block 603 to shrink into the interior of the rectangular tube 602. When the roller 607 no longer continues to contact the protrusion 609, the spring 606 will quickly push the roller 607 on the L-shaped block 603 to move, and the roller 607 will collide with the box 1 to generate vibration.
